Description
The Israeli mobile games company Playtika has announced plans to create 350 new positions at its IT service support and R&D center in Bucharest, by 2021. The support center and R&D center, inaugurated in 2018 employs 350 people.
Headquartered in Herzliya, Israel, the company has over 2,000 employees in ten offices worldwide including Israel, Canada, USA, Ukraine, Belarus, Argentina, Japan, Romania, Australia and the UK. Founded in 2010, the company was among the first to offer free-to-play social games on social networks and, shortly after, on mobile platforms.
